Paul Geoffrey Reade (10 January 1943 – 7 June 1997) was an English composer. Born in Liverpool, he studied piano and composition (1962-1965) at the Royal Academy of Music with Alan Richardson and worked at English National Opera as a répétiteur.[1] In 1991 he received an Ivor Novello Award for his theme music for The Victorian Kitchen Garden television series.[2]
